Power engineers are working to restore power supply using backup sources

Three DTEK transformer substations in Holosiivskyi and Shevchenkivskyi districts of Kyiv were destroyed or damaged. Power grids were also damaged. UNN reports this with reference to the information released by the company.

DTEK reported that power engineers are already working on the ground. Most houses will be powered by backup sources in the near future.

"In the event of changes, we will promptly inform you on our telegram channel," the statement reads.
